Freesurfer distributes ‘fsaverage’ under $FREESURFER_HOME/subjects directory. recon-all should create symbolic link to $FREESURFER_HOME/subjects/fsaverage under $SUBJECTS_DIR.

 

This is from your recon-all.log

setenv SUBJECTS_DIR /usr/local/freesurfer/subjects

FREESURFER_HOME /usr/local/freesurfer

Actual FREESURFER_HOME /usr/local/Freesurfer

 

You are setting SUBJECTS_DIR to your Freesurfer install directory. It is a good idea to set SUBJECTS_DIR to some other directory that you have write permission.

 

Your recon-all failed because of “Too many levels of symbolic links”. Can you check what you have under $FREESURFER_HOME/subjects?

>ls -l $FREESURFER_HOME/subjects

 

You should have these in the directory:

drwxrwsr-x. 2 zkaufman fsbuild    4096 Mar 13  2012 cvs_avg35

drwxrwsr-x. 2 zkaufman fsbuild    4096 Apr 14  2015 cvs_avg35_inMNI152

dr-xr-sr-x. 2 ah221    fsbuild    4096 Mar  8  2023 fsaverage

drwxrwsr-x. 2 zkaufman fsbuild    4096 Sep 22  2009 fsaverage3

drwxrwsr-x. 2 zkaufman fsbuild    4096 Sep 22  2009 fsaverage4

drwxrwsr-x. 2 zkaufman fsbuild    4096 May 31  2011 fsaverage5

drwxrwsr-x. 2 zkaufman fsbuild    4096 Sep 22  2009 fsaverage6

drwxrwsr-x. 2 zkaufman fsbuild    4096 Apr 12  2018 fsaverage_sym

drwxrwsr-x. 2 zkaufman fsbuild    4096 Mar 30  2010 lh.EC_average

-rw-rw-r--. 1 zkaufman fsbuild    1512 Dec 29  2016 README

drwxrwsr-x. 2 zkaufman fsbuild    4096 Mar 30  2010 rh.EC_average

-rw-rw-r--. 1 zkaufman fsbuild 6280209 Dec 29  2016 sample-001.mgz

-rw-rw-r--. 1 zkaufman fsbuild 6269785 Dec 29  2016 sample-002.mgz

drwxrwsr-x. 2 zkaufman fsbuild    4096 Nov 11  2008 V1_average

 

Your recon-all should have created this link ‘fsaverage -> /usr/local/freesurfer/subjects/fsaverage’ in the directory as well. Remove link. Set SUBJECTS_DIR to some other directory and restart recon-all.

 

Best,

 

Yujing

 

 

 

 

 

 

 

 

From: freesurfer-bounces@nmr.mgh.harvard.edu <freesurfer-bounces@nmr.mgh.harvard.edu> On Behalf Of Suman Saha
Sent: Monday, November 27, 2023 11:24 PM
To: freesurfer@nmr.mgh.harvard.edu
Subject: [Freesurfer] Fwd: ERROR reading /usr/local/freesurfer/subjects/fsaverage/label/lh.BA1_exvivo.label

 

        External Email - Use Caution        

Hello FreeSurfer Developers,
 
I'm attempting to run recon-all command, but  I get the following error when I run the "recon-all -i sub.mgz -s sub1 -all" command:
 
ERROR:
ERROR reading /usr/local/freesurfer/subjects/fsaverage/label/lh.BA1_exvivo.label
Linux cbdl 6.2.0-37-generic #38~22.04.1-Ubuntu SMP PREEMPT_DYNAMIC Thu Nov  2 18:01:13 UTC 2 x86_64 x86_64 x86_64 GNU/Linux

recon-all -s my_sub exited with ERRORS at Fri Nov 24 23:43:39 IST 2023

Does anyone have any thoughts on how to trouble-shoot this one? I've attached the recon-all.log.
 
1) FreeSurfer version:freesurfer-Linux-centos6_x86_64-stable-pub-v6.0.0-2beb96c
2) Platform: Ubuntu 22.04.1
3) recon-all.log: see attached
4) recon-all.error : see attached

 

 

---------- Forwarded message ---------
From: Suman Saha <ecesuman06@gmail.com>
Date: Sat, Nov 25, 2023 at 8:17 AM
Subject: ERROR reading /usr/local/freesurfer/subjects/fsaverage/label/lh.BA1_exvivo.label
To: <freesurfer@nmr.mgh.harvard.edu>

 

Hello FreeSurfer Developers,
 
I'm attempting to run recon-all command, but  I get the following error when I run the "recon-all -i sub.mgz -s sub1 -all" command:
 
ERROR:
ERROR reading /usr/local/freesurfer/subjects/fsaverage/label/lh.BA1_exvivo.label
Linux cbdl 6.2.0-37-generic #38~22.04.1-Ubuntu SMP PREEMPT_DYNAMIC Thu Nov  2 18:01:13 UTC 2 x86_64 x86_64 x86_64 GNU/Linux

recon-all -s my_sub exited with ERRORS at Fri Nov 24 23:43:39 IST 2023

Does anyone have any thoughts on how to trouble-shoot this one? I've attached the recon-all.log.
 
1) FreeSurfer version:freesurfer-Linux-centos6_x86_64-stable-pub-v6.0.0-2beb96c
2) Platform: Ubuntu 22.04.1
3) recon-all.log: see attached
4) recon-all.error : see attached